CROSS GENERATIONAL MOTIVATION

  • Johnson County Community College 12345 College Boulevard Overland Park, KS, 66210 United States (map)

Driving motivation in human beings is a complex process. Moving people to innovate, solve problems and be flexible and open to change can be a daunting undertaking.

Each generation has had historical experiences that color their perceptions of the world around them. Understanding these differences can help you better lead and manage your multigenerational workforce.
